DRIFTWOOD HAVEN, pet friendly, luxury holiday cottage in Carbis Bay
This magnificent cottage rests in Carbis Bay and can sleep six people in three bedrooms.
Driftwood Haven is a beautiful and contemporary holiday home, nestled in the seaside village of Carbis Bay, Cornwall. Made up of a king-size bedroom, a double bedroom with an en-suite shower room, and a twin bedroom, this stunning abode can sleep up to six guests. A family bathroom, utility room and a spacious open-plan living space with kitchen, dining area and sitting area, this property is hard to beat. There is off-road parking for three cars and the property is complete with both a front and back garden. Make memories that last a lifetime at Driftwood Haven.Please note: This property doesn't accept short breaks during Peak Periods (School Holidays, Easter, Christmas etc.)
Amenities: Ground-floor underfloor heating with first-floor gas central heating. Electric oven and hob, dishwasher, fridge/freezer, microwave, washer/dryer, Smart TV with sound bar and WiFi. Fuel and power inc. in rent. Bed linen and towels inc. in rent. Off-road parking for three cars. Enclosed front garden with patio furniture. Enclosed back garden. One well behaved dog allowed. No smoking. Shop 0.2 miles, pub 0.3 miles. Please note: This property doesn't accept short breaks during Peak Periods (School Holidays, Easter, Christmas etc.)
Region: Cornwall’s visitors are constantly tempted back to the beautiful coastline, tiny fishing villages, hidden coves and the world-class surfing. Whatever the reason, Cornwall has long cemented its place as one of Britain’s premier holiday destinations.
Town: A bustling seaside village, Carbis Bay is filled with charming eateries, friendly bars and a local supermarket providing all your everyday essentials. Within reaching distance of St Ives, this village has no shortage of scenic walking routes and even boasts it's own stunning beach with soft white sands, perfect for a refreshing morning's walk. Visit historical sites and wander through the corridors of captivating local museums. Whilst you're here, why not take up a new hobby and learn to surf in this little paradise.
